LL1.java import java.util.LinkedList; public class LL1 { public static void main(String[] args) { LinkedList<String> planet = new LinkedList<String>(); planet.add("Mercury"); planet.add("VENUS"); planet.add("Earth"); planet.addFirst("Mars"); System.out.println(planet); } } LL2.java import java.util.LinkedList; public class Main { public static void main(String[] args) { LinkedList<String> planet = new LinkedList<String>(); planet.add("Mercury"); planet.add("VENUS"); planet.add("Earth"); planet.addLast("Mars"); System.out.println(planet); } } LL3.java import java.util.LinkedList; public class Main { public static void main(String[] args) { LinkedList<String> planet = new LinkedList<String>(); planet.add("Mercury"); planet.add("VENUS"); planet.add("Earth"); planet.add("Mars"); planet.removeFirst(); System.out.println(planet); } } LL4.java import java.util.LinkedList; public class Main { public static void main(String[] args) { LinkedList<String> sim = new LinkedList<String>(); sim.add("Smart"); sim.add("TNT"); sim.add("Globe"); sim.add("Dito"); sim.removeLast(); System.out.println(sim); } } LL5.java import java.util.LinkedList; public class Main { public static void main(String[] args) { LinkedList<String> sim = new LinkedList<String>(); sim.add("Smart"); sim.add("TNT"); sim.add("Globe"); sim.add("Dito"); System.out.println(sim.getLast()); }} HM1.java import java.util.HashMap; public class Main { public static void main(String[] args) { HashMap<String, String> capitalCities = new HashMap<String, String>(); capitalCities.put("England", "London"); capitalCities.put("Germany", "Berlin"); capitalCities.put("Norway", "Oslo"); capitalCities.put("USA", "Washington DC"); System.out.println(capitalCities); } } HM2.java import java.util.HashMap; public class Main { public static void main(String[] args) { HashMap<String, String> capitalCities = new HashMap<String, String>(); capitalCities.put("England", "London"); capitalCities.put("Germany", "Berlin"); capitalCities.put("Norway", "Oslo"); capitalCities.put("USA", "Washington DC"); System.out.println(capitalCities.get("England")); } } HM3.java import java.util.HashMap; public class Main { public static void main(String[] args) { HashMap<String, String> capitalCities = new HashMap<String, String>(); capitalCities.put("England", "London"); capitalCities.put("Germany", "Berlin"); capitalCities.put("Norway", "Oslo"); capitalCities.put("USA", "Washington DC"); capitalCities.remove("England"); System.out.println(capitalCities); }} HM4.java import java.util.HashMap; public class Main { public static void main(String[] args) { HashMap<String, String> capitalCities = new HashMap<String, String>(); capitalCities.put("England", "London"); capitalCities.put("Germany", "Berlin"); capitalCities.put("Norway", "Oslo"); capitalCities.put("USA", "Washington DC"); for (String i : capitalCities.keySet()) { System.out.println(i); } }} HM5.java import java.util.HashMap; public class Main { public static void main(String[] args) { HashMap<String, String> capitalCities = new HashMap<String, String>(); capitalCities.put("England", "London"); capitalCities.put("Germany", "Berlin"); capitalCities.put("Norway", "Oslo"); capitalCities.put("USA", "Washington DC"); for (String i : capitalCities.keySet()) { System.out.println("key: " + i + " value: " + capitalCities.get(i)); } } } HM6.java import java.util.HashMap; public class Main { public static void main(String[] args) { // Create a HashMap object called people HashMap<String, Integer> people = new HashMap<String, Integer>(); // Add keys and values (Name, Age) people.put("John", 32); people.put("Steve", 30); people.put("Angie", 33); for (String i : people.keySet()) { System.out.println("Name: " + i + " Age: " + people.get(i)); }}} HS1.java import java.util.HashSet; public class Main { public static void main(String[] args) { HashSet<String> cars = new HashSet<String>(); cars.add("Volvo"); cars.add("BMW"); cars.add("Ford"); cars.add("BMW"); cars.add("Mazda"); System.out.println(cars.contains("Mazda")); }} HS2.java import java.util.HashSet; public class Main { public static void main(String[] args) { HashSet<String> cars = new HashSet<String>(); cars.add("Volvo"); cars.add("BMW"); cars.add("Ford"); cars.add("BMW"); cars.add("Mazda"); for (String i : cars) { System.out.println(i); }}} HS3.java // Import the HashSet class import java.util.HashSet; public class Main { public static void main(String[] args) { // Create a HashSet object called numbers HashSet<Integer> numbers = new HashSet<Integer>(); // Add values to the set numbers.add(4); numbers.add(7); numbers.add(8); // Show which numbers between 1 and 10 are in the set for(int i = 1; i <= 10; i++) { if(numbers.contains(i)) { System.out.println(i + " was found in the set."); } else { System.out.println(i + " was not found in the set."); } } }}
